There are several factors that can impact the cost of fire curtains in the UK One of the main factors is the size of the curtains needed for the building Larger buildings with more floor space will require larger fire curtains, which can drive up the cost of the installation Additionally, the level of fire resistance required for the curtains will also affect the cost Higher levels of fire resistance will generally be more expensive, but may be necessary depending on the type of building and its occupancy.
The quality of the materials used in the construction of the fire curtains will also impact the cost High-quality materials that are designed to withstand high temperatures and provide effective containment of fire and smoke will generally be more expensive than lower-quality alternatives However, investing in high-quality materials can provide greater peace of mind and ensure that the fire curtains will perform effectively when they are needed most.
The method of deployment for the fire curtains will also affect the cost Automatic fire curtains that are triggered by smoke detectors or fire alarms will be more expensive than manual fire curtains that must be deployed by building occupants or emergency responders fire curtains uk cost. However, automatic fire curtains offer the advantage of being able to deploy quickly and efficiently in the event of a fire, which can help to minimize damage and protect lives.
Installation costs are another important consideration when budgeting for fire curtains in the UK The complexity of the installation process, as well as the location of the building and accessibility of the installation site, can all impact the cost of installing fire curtains It is important to work with a reputable and experienced fire safety contractor to ensure that the installation is done correctly and according to building codes and regulations.
